Why This Role Matters

As a Technician, Fleet Service Belgium, you will audit the service quality delivered by Goodyear service partners to contracted PPK fleets and ensure service policy compliance, service effectiveness and cost efficiencies in line with aligned objectives through performance of regular field audits and tracking of service KPI's.


 

What You’ll Do

  • Work in collaboration with internal stakeholders to feedback audit findings and recommend improvement plans to ensure delivery of contracted service level and cost improvements.
     
  • Build working relationships with fleet customer workshops, service providers and casing partners to facilitate effective day-to-day service levels and support operational alignment.
  • Conduct regular fleet and service provider audits to identify existing service quality levels. For example, FOS data accuracy, fitment policy adherence, pressure maintenance, tyre husbandry. Identify clear and concise action plans to support service improvements and ensure policy compliance, service effectiveness and cost efficiencies.
     
  • Ensure service provider adherence to casing process through regular audits of removed casings, including FOS data accuracy, removal reasons and remaining tread depth. Audit part worn tyre usage to ensure maximisation of assets and support PPK savings. Perform regular checks at casing partner to ensure compliance and identify opportunities for cost improvements (i.e. uneven tyre wear).
     
  • Support onboarding of new PPK business through efficient and timely inspection of newly contracted vehicles to enable account creations, including addition of new vehicles to existing fleet contracts. Support implementation of Solutions to improve service effectiveness, including potential to deploy solutions where required (i.e. DrivePoint, TPMS).
     
  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ders to assist the delivery of contracted service levels, including vehicle onboarding/defleeting, inspection performance and damage rate through the audit process. Work closely to identify focus areas, by fleet, and support the delivery of profitable business through the implementation of service improvement plans.
     
  • Support the adoption of Goodyear approved systems, tools and processes by service providers to manage contracted PPK vehicles, including: Casing returns, identification of Damaged tyres, part-worn stock utilisation and general service execution using tools such as eJob, FleetHub, SL24 portal and the Work To Do List.

Goodyear is one of the world's largest tire companies. It employs about 63,000 people and manufactures its products in 49 facilities in 19 countries around the world. Its two Innovation Centers in Akron, Ohio, and Colmar-Berg, Luxembourg, strive to develop state-of-the-art products and services that set the technology and performance standard for the industry.
